Church of St. Francis, Byrness


Stained Glass Windows,
Byrness Church.


This window was my reason for visiting this church. It is in memory of the men, women & children who died during the construction of the Catcleugh Reservoir, instead of the usual glorification of the local landed gentry. One interesting feature is that it shows a steam engine.

Unfortunately the church was locked so I had to take the photograph from the outside through a window on the opposite side of the church, so the quality of the photo is below standard.
